mirror of
https://github.com/lensapp/lens.git
synced 2025-05-20 05:10:56 +00:00
tweak
Signed-off-by: Jari Kolehmainen <jari.kolehmainen@gmail.com>
This commit is contained in:
parent
f452c1f94d
commit
d5bd8f2de1
@ -1,28 +1,8 @@
|
|||||||
variables:
|
variables:
|
||||||
YARN_CACHE_FOLDER: $(Pipeline.Workspace)/.yarn
|
YARN_CACHE_FOLDER: $(Pipeline.Workspace)/.yarn
|
||||||
node_version: 12.x
|
node_version: 12.x
|
||||||
pr:
|
pr: none
|
||||||
branches:
|
trigger: none
|
||||||
include:
|
|
||||||
- master
|
|
||||||
- releases/*
|
|
||||||
paths:
|
|
||||||
exclude:
|
|
||||||
- .github/*
|
|
||||||
- docs/*
|
|
||||||
- mkdocs/*
|
|
||||||
trigger:
|
|
||||||
branches:
|
|
||||||
include:
|
|
||||||
- '*'
|
|
||||||
tags:
|
|
||||||
include:
|
|
||||||
- "*"
|
|
||||||
paths:
|
|
||||||
exclude:
|
|
||||||
- .github/*
|
|
||||||
- docs/*
|
|
||||||
- mkdocs/*
|
|
||||||
jobs:
|
jobs:
|
||||||
- job: Linux
|
- job: Linux
|
||||||
pool:
|
pool:
|
||||||
@ -60,7 +40,7 @@ jobs:
|
|||||||
# Although the kube and minikube config files are in placed $HOME they are owned by root
|
# Although the kube and minikube config files are in placed $HOME they are owned by root
|
||||||
sudo chown -R $USER $HOME/.kube $HOME/.minikube
|
sudo chown -R $USER $HOME/.kube $HOME/.minikube
|
||||||
displayName: Install integration test dependencies
|
displayName: Install integration test dependencies
|
||||||
- script: make build
|
- script: make -j2 build
|
||||||
displayName: Run build
|
displayName: Run build
|
||||||
- script: xvfb-run --auto-servernum --server-args='-screen 0, 1600x900x24' yarn integration
|
- script: xvfb-run --auto-servernum --server-args='-screen 0, 1600x900x24' yarn integration
|
||||||
displayName: Run integration tests for Kubernetes $(kubernetes_version)
|
displayName: Run integration tests for Kubernetes $(kubernetes_version)
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user